He will soon have to explain himself about the facts before the Nantes Criminal Court. A 31-year-old man is being sued for dazzling the pilot of a gendarmerie helicopter with a laser. According to the gendarmes, the craft carried out an overflight of the town of Bouaye, near Nantes, "for a mission for the benefit of the national police", in early February around 19:15.

The pilot, whose "endangerment" took place when he was passing over a house, decided to file a complaint. Investigators quickly identified where the laser came from. Its owner is a friend of the occupant of the accommodation, who admitted having used it to dazzle the pilot, said the gendarmes.

A condemned "yellow vest"

For similar facts, which took place during a demonstration of "yellow vests" in Toulouse, a man was sentenced to one year in prison, in January 2019. During his trial, he explained that he had targeted not not the cockpit but the underside of the aircraft.
